I played a bit with this too. My aim was to use Flowstone at work :) I never made it fully portable, so i'm also motivated to find a good solution.

I could make it run if i copied the flowstone folder to this path (the one the installer also uses)
C:\Program Files (x86)\DSPRobotics

The modules needs to be in this folder. I could not make them show up any other way.
C:\Users\(name of windows profile)\AppData\Roaming\FlowStone\Modules

In the end, it was much easier to install Flowstone normally, and then just have my modules and stuff on a stick.

It is already written by me somewhere on the forum on how to do this in approx 12 steps

just search on portable you'll find it.

- you need a virtual pc installed wich is running windows
- install Cameyo on this virtual windows (search google for Cameyo)
- Let cameyo observe what is happening while you install Flowstone
- Let cameyo creat the portable package for you
- copy the cameyo package on your usb stick
- voila you're ready
